The Best Motorcycle Riding School in America

If you've never been on any motorcycle before, an introduction course can help you determine if motorcycling is something that you would like to pursue. These courses teach riders about safety and the control of a bike.

The Basic Rider Course is a New Jersey state-approved program that assists people in becoming comfortable and safe riders. You could also be eligible to receive the DMV waiver of the road test.

The Basic Rider Course is the first step if you are contemplating getting your motorcycle license. The MSF-certified course teaches the techniques and skills that make riding safer and more enjoyable. The majority of states let riders skip the riding part of the motorcycle endorsement test for those who pass the course. You might be eligible to receive a discount on your insurance.

The course is comprised of instruction in the classroom as well as hands-on training with an MSF certified Rider Coach. You'll learn the structure and operation of a motorcycle, as well as straight-line riding, shifting, and turning. You'll also practice safety-oriented mental strategies that will assist you in avoiding accidents and keep you from being a victim.

Apart from being an excellent opportunity to learn the basics of cycling, this course is also fun and affordable. Students receive a free motorcycle helmet and a completion certificate. You'll be taught by instructors who are dedicated to your safety and the enjoyment of motorcycling. They'll help you develop the skills and confidence required to ride safely in any situation.

Total Control Training

Learning advanced riding skills is essential for anyone who wants to improve their street riding skills or be faster in racing. Many riders are scared of learning new skills in a speedy environment. Lee Parks created the Total Control Advanced Riding Clinic, the program that offers advanced training for riders in a controlled, safe environment. The classroom portion of the course teaches a basic understanding of vehicle dynamics, so that students can understand the impact of their actions on their bikes.
